**Audit item 7 — Timing-chip reader firmware (Stridewell Marathon Kit)**

Quick one for review: confirm the chip reader dedupes split times within a 2-second window and logs dropped reads. Last race at Fernbrook we double-counted a few finishers. Check the retry loop doesn't block the antenna poll. Flag anything sketchy to the owner below.

signatory, yahog-badug: Quenix Ulaael

[ ] Verify the Scanlark barcode scanner integration against the staging inventory service before sign-off. Confirm that EAN and Code-128 symbologies decode correctly, that malformed scans are rejected with a clear operator message, and that the retry queue drains within the agreed window. Double-check the firmware compatibility matrix for the Bramwell handheld units, since last cycle's mismatch caused silent drops. Record results in the release log alongside the verification token below.

pipeline stamp: htk4_66df

# InkLedger Environments

InkLedger, our PDF invoice renderer, runs in three environments: dev, staging, and production. Each environment has its own font cache, template bucket, and render queue. New team members should verify staging parity before promoting any template change. Please read each setting carefully before editing anything. The staging environment currently uses the following configuration values.

deployment values, yadup-tajof:
oliath:
  log_level: debug
  metrics_host: metrics.oliath.zemvarlabs.internal
  pool_size: 4

Runbook: Driftpane large-file diff viewer — restoring chunk rendering

If diffs over 200MB render blank, the chunk worker has likely lost access to the object store where precomputed hunks live. Check the worker logs for repeated 403s from the Cratemoor bucket. Restarting alone won't fix it; the worker needs a valid store credential at boot. Stop the worker, open /etc/driftpane/worker.env, verify CHUNK_STORE_URL is correct, and then add the credential line directly beneath it:

vault entry, fadup-tagag: RELAY_SECRET8=2fd92179